Child Care Policy:
The congregation of Custer Road UMC is committed to providing a safe and secure environment for all children, youth, and volunteers who participate in ministries and activities sponsored by the church. Church policy reflects our congregation's commitment to preserving this church as a holy place of safety and protection for all who would enter and as a place in which all people can experience the love of God through relationships with others. No adult who has been convicted of child abuse (either sexual abuse, physical abuse, or emotional abuse) should volunteer to work with children or youth in any church-sponsored activity. Child Care Policies
1. Child care arrangements must be made through the Director of Child Care.
2. Child care requests must be made through the EventU system 10 days prior to the beginning of classes, Bible studies or any other event by the staff liaison.
3. Reservations for child care must be turned in to the Director of Child Care four days prior to the event. Reservations for child care must be taken by someone within the sponsoring group. Child care providers will be scheduled based on the number of children who have a reservation.
4. Child care will be available if a minimum of three families are represented.
5. Child care providers will be given a list of children with reservations prior to the event. In the event the adult-to-child ratio becomes unsafe (due to sick child care providers and/or too many children without reservations), parents will be asked to stay in the rooms or children will be turned away.
6. Child care is not available for Sunday school class parties or outings, weddings, funerals, or other "non-meeting" type events.
7. In order to ensure privacy for our child care providers, no names and/or phone numbers of providers will be released by our staff or volunteers.
8. Parents using the child care facilities while at an off-site, church related location must have an up-to-date, notarized Medical Form on file with the Director of Child Care prior to the off-site event. Forms may be obtained in the front office and a notary is usually on hand from 9 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Monday-Thursday.
9. Only parents/guardians may sign a child in and out, not brothers or sisters. This is for the child's protection.
10. Child care providers will be paid for one hour if a group "no shows."
11. Two or more child care providers will be required at all times during scheduled child care.
12. Child care is for children ages 10 years and under. The Director of Child Care must review all exceptions (i.e. children between the ages of 10 and 13).
